💼 Business Alignment: Energy as a Strategic Asset

Sustainable success isn’t only about scaling operations. It’s about scaling energy.

Leaders who integrate physical wellness into their business planning operate with sharper instincts, clearer communication, and steadier emotional tone.

Three ways to align wellness with profit today:

1. Protect your prime hours. Reserve your clearest mental window for deep work, not distractions.

2. Track decision fatigue. Limit repetitive choices by automating small ones like meals, wardrobe, and scheduling.

3. Move before meetings. Ten minutes of movement increases circulation and improves focus more than another cup of coffee ever will.

Remember, the company follows the current of your energy. Calm leaders create clear direction.

📚 Featured Book

Atomic Habits by James Clear

Success is not built in grand gestures; it’s compounded through micro habits. Clear’s framework helps executives rewire routine behaviors to strengthen performance, energy, and mindset.

Alternate read: Essentialism by Greg McKeown — a reminder that every “yes” to something meaningless is a quiet “no” to what matters most.
